Can Michael Kors Truly a Luxury Brand?
Wiki Article
The question of whether Michael Kors deserves placement among authentic luxury names has been a persistent topic of debate. While the brand boasts significant international recognition and enjoys considerable commercial success, its pricing and product components often fall short of the standards typically associated with the very top tier of apparel houses. Many analysts point to its extensive retail agreements, which, while contributing to its reach, can dilute image and compromise craftsmanship. Conversely, enthusiasts highlight Michael Kors’ accessible price point, making trendy designs available to a wider consumer base, and argue that luxury isn't solely defined by exorbitant costs. Ultimately, Michael Kors occupies a specific space—a bridge between contemporary fashion and true luxury—rather than a undisputed member of the latter.

Delving into Michael Michael Kors: A Brand Deep Dive
Michael Michael Kors, often recognized as MK, is a globally celebrated American style house. Originally, launched in 1981 by designer Michael Kors himself, the brand quickly established itself as a purveyor of luxury products, particularly ladies' ready-to-wear, purses, heels, and accessories. Beyond the mainline Michael Michael Kors label, get more info the brand also incorporates a more contemporary diffusion line, simply called Kors, intended at the consumer. The essence of the Michael Michael Kors look revolves around understated chic, often incorporating details of sportswear and elegance. This brand appeal lies in its ability to offer adaptable pieces fitting for both everyday wear and formal occasions, allowing it the desired choice among fashion enthusiasts worldwide.
The Michael Kors Black MK Logo Handbag: Classic or Exaggerated?
The Michael Kors black MK logo handbag has undeniably become a fixture in the fashion landscape, frequently seen on arms across the globe. But is its image genuinely justified, or has it become a victim of its own popularity? While the look – that bold black fabric emblazoned with the distinctive MK logo – undeniably possesses a certain charm, some commentators argue that its ubiquity could diminished its initialistic allure. Its somewhat accessible pricepoint has also resulted to a saturation of the market, making it much of a expression than it once was. Ultimately, whether you consider it a essential accessory or an hallmark of mass-market high-end fashion is a matter of personal taste.

Michael Kors has cultivated a distinctly glamorous brand identity, largely driven by its iconic MK logo. The logo itself, a simple yet distinctive monogram of his initials, isn't inherently groundbreaking in design; however, its consistent and strategic placement across a vast range of offerings, from handbags and apparel to fragrances and watches, has created an almost immediate sense of recognition. This consistent branding, coupled with Kors’s vision on American style and a relaxed aesthetic, resonates with consumers across the globe seeking a sense of attainable luxury. The logo’s elegance allows it to be versatile, appearing equally appropriate on a premium handbag and a more entry-level accessory, further expanding the brand’s influence and maintaining its significant presence in the retail market. The clever advertising has effectively associated the MK logo with a specific lifestyle and a promise of sophistication.
